Transaction 259eac16a5ddbaa7988afa68a74530966a1023059c128e0b93baff7c3000da80

1 Input
2 Outputs
  • 259eac16a5ddbaa7988afa68a74530966a1023059c128e0b93baff7c3000da80:0
  • value  1395000
    address  18XY3XV4a85vfvmsfS7m4bsRzPFrEhD6Jn
  • 259eac16a5ddbaa7988afa68a74530966a1023059c128e0b93baff7c3000da80:1
  • value  1651009414
    address  19Y7MFm8DHDr9E3TmWjRrmnwpfkDGRDi11